Handover: stale-cache postmortem on Quillbeam's pricing service. Root cause: TTL never refreshed after the failover in the Drossel cluster. Fix shipped; invalidation now keyed on upstream version. Marek owns the follow-up alert. Dashboards look clean for 48h. For the sync, note we bumped eviction thresholds and pinned replica counts. Current service configuration values are as follows.

config for fajop-bahop:
[sorion]
port = 3306
region = west-1
host = sorion.merlaqforge.example
team = wenael
timeout_ms = 500
retries = 3

Deploying the Inkpress PDF invoice renderer with plugins enabled: build your plugin against the v3 template API, drop the bundle in the plugins directory, restart the render pool. Plugins may not touch the filesystem outside the sandbox. Fonts must be embedded, not linked. The renderer verifies plugin signatures at load time using a key read from its env file. Before first start, add the line below:

sealed setting: LEDGER_TOKEN20=6148d35bbb480b0ab79e

Handover: ParcelPing webhook. Retries from CourierNode were failing overnight — signature mismatch after their cert rotation. I pinned the old key in config and queued a proper fix for Monday. Watch the dead-letter queue; anything over 500 entries means the pin slipped. Do not replay events older than 24h, the dedupe window won't catch them. Marta owns the upstream contract if CourierNode changes payloads again. Dashboards and replay steps are on the internal page linked below.

dashboard of yagep-tajop = https://jira.tolvaqsys.internal/browse/pages/pages/browse

Joint Venture Proposal — Managers Only

This page summarizes the proposed joint venture between Calderly Foods and Renwick Mills to operate a shared cold-chain network out of Thornbay. Ownership would split 60/40 in our favor, with board seats matching. Due diligence on Renwick's fleet is complete; findings were satisfactory. Branch managers should not discuss this externally until the announcement. Staffing implications will be covered at the next regional call. The confidential planning note sits below.

board note of kajef-fajof: Normirix Works is in early talks to buy Framirix Group for about $155.2 million. The Aldok launch date is September 14, and nothing goes to the press before then. Legal wants the Fraaxox Freight term sheet countersigned before March 6.